## Tuning

Gating for Bramblefort canaries is intentionally conservative: a canary only advances when error-rate, latency, and saturation checks all pass for the full observation window. Loosening any single threshold without adjusting the window invites false promotions, so change them together and note it in the sync minutes. The current gating constants are listed here.

tuning table, kagag-yahip:
RATE_LIMITS = {
    "druath": 1,
    "wenwyn": 5,
    "ulaael": 2,
    "holath": 5,
}

## Tuning timezone behavior

When customers complain that Reportsmith exports show "yesterday's" data, it's almost always a timezone offset thing, not missing rows. Exports render in the workspace's configured zone, with a fallback chain if it's unset. You can tweak the fallback and caching behavior via the constants below.

tuning table, kawep-tawif:
CAPS = {
    "olidor": 80,
    "belion": 7,
    "quenys": 225,
    "druox": 839,
    "fraath": 482,
}

- [ ] Search relevance tuning (Lanternfield catalog): confirm the new synonym weights shipped with this release match the tuning notes in the Lanternfield wiki. Spot-check the top five saved queries after deploy; recall drops usually mean the boost table didn't reload. The tuning notes reference the build stamped below.

build token for bageg-yahof: htk3_673

Handover note — Permit Blueprints

Records team: the stamped blueprints for the Larkfield Annex building permit are ready. Two full sets, rolled and tubed, plus the signed application folder. These are originals; the council at Westmoor Hall needs them intact by Friday. Log them in before release and note the tube seals. The courier hand-over instruction is given immediately below.

drop instructions, hahip-badug: the quenox ralath courier leaves the kaseth fraiel rusiel tameth belys istdor ralion giliel ledger at gate 7830 under passcode 165413